IMO, too much is made about back up QBs in general. There's a varied approach throughout the league. And team's strategies are impacted by a lot of things. Several teams have bad backups, and just don't care. A few teams spend. Some teams draft a mid to late round guy, some go the FA path. I'm good with drafting and riding a cheap contract. I'm also Ok with spending a bit on a FA, but no more than 2-3M. Trubisky signed for 2.5ish. Carolina is rolling with PJ Walker who probably makes around 1M. Hoyer is probably making around 1M. I would have been more than happy sticking with Hoyer lol.. or Walker. Or Swag...
